The CEO of an upcoming

record label in Florida was gunned down after receiving a haircut in a barbershop

owned by former Miami Heat star, Alonzo Mourning.

Alexander Bernard

Harris, 33, and Todd Green, 28, were shot by hooded gunman in Mourning’s Cutz

barbershop, which he owns with his barber.

One of the victims

was gunned down in front of his 1-year-old child, the other was shot outside

of the barbershop.

Police are seeking

a motive for the double homicides and have ruled out robbery, because the gunmen

didn’t take any valuables or money from the barbershop’s cash register.

Harris was the

CEO of Xela Entertainment.

The label’s best

known artist is Strawberri, who released her single "Spend Some Money,"

featuring Trina.
